Tessenderlo Group NV  (OTCPK:TSDOF) Forward PE Ratio Explanation

The Forward PE Ratio of a company is often used to compare current earnings to estimated future earnings, as well as gaining a clearer picture of what earnings will look like without charges and other accounting adjustments. If earnings are expected to grow in the future, the Forward PE Ratio will be lower than the current PE Ratio. This measure is also used to compare one company to another with a forward-looking focus.

Trailing PE Ratio relies on what is already done. It uses the current share price and divides by the total EPS (Basic) over the past 12 months. PE Ratio can be affected by Non Operating Income such as the sale of part of businesses. This may increase for the current year or quarter dramatically. But it cannot be repeated over and over. Therefore PE Ratio without NRI is a more accurate indication of valuation than PE Ratio .

Tessenderlo Group NV Forward PE Ratio Calculation

It's a measure of the price-to-earnings ratio (PE Ratio) using forecasted earnings for the calculation. While the earnings used are just an estimate and are not as reliable as current earnings data, there is still benefit in estimated P/E analysis. The forecasted earnings used in the formula can either be for the next 12 months or for the next full-year fiscal period.

Tessenderlo Group NV Business Description

Address Troonstraat 130 Rue du Trone, Brussels, BEL, 1050
Tessenderlo Group NV focuses on agriculture, valorizing bio-residuals, machinery, mechanical engineering, electronics, energy, and providing industrial solutions with a focus on water. The firm produces and sells products across five segments: Agro, Industrial Solutions, Bio-Valorization, T-Power, and Machines & Technologies. The majority of its revenue comes from the Agro segment. The Agro segment encompasses activities in agriculture, including crop nutrition and crop protection products. This segment includes the business units Tessenderlo Kerley North America, Tessenderlo Kerley International, and Violleau. Its geographical segments include Europe, North America, South America, Asia, and the rest of the world, with Europe generating the maximum revenue.
